#0f31eb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0f31eb is composed of 5.9% red, 19.2%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.6% cyan, 79.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 230.7 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 49%. #0f31eb color hex could be obtained by blending #1e62ff with #0000d7. Closest websafe color is: #0033ff.

Shades and Tints of #0f31eb

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01030e is the darkest color, while #fafb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#0f31eb

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#797a81 is the less saturated color, while #052af5 is the most saturated one.
